The unofficial Fleep notifications module for WHMCS give you the ability to receive notifications in Fleep app with a setting rules that you can setup from the notifications section in WHMCS admin area. You may select multiple events within any given event category for example ticket, invoice, order, service, domain and API. This module only works for admin staff it doesn't work for your clients. How it works? After installing the Fleep notifications module for WHMCS you need to register at Fleep website https://fleep.io/register and create an Incoming Webhook by going to Conversation Settings > Integrations > Add Generic Webhook then setup the webhook until you get the webhook URL after that enter the webhook URL in the Fleep notifications module also you can add a sender username. From the notifications section you can create a new notification rule from there you can select a rule name and choose an event also you may select multiple events within any given event category for example ticket, invoice, order, service, domain and API. You can apply some conditions to the notification to restrict when the rule is executed. Rocket.Chat is a free, unlimited and open source software to replace Slack with the ultimate team chat software solution. Rocket.Chat features LiveChat, LDAP Group Sync, two-factor authentication (2FA), E2E encryption and SSO. Rocket.Chat offers LiveChat where the users can add real-time chat widgets to any website or mobile app and get more value from the users’ team chat. Rocket.Chat’s LiveChat also lets the users create a user support helpdesk, answer customer queries and convert leads. Rocket.Chat also uses cutting edge machine learning for automatic real-time message translation between users. Rocket.Chat’s user interface has been translated to over 37 languages, more than any other team chat service. With Rocket.Chat’s web, desktop (Windows, MacOS, Linux (Deb, RPM)), mobile (iOS, Android) and LiveChat clients and SDKs, the users chat from anywhere. Rocket.Chat’s robust notification system will make sure the users never miss anything important when the users are offline. The unofficial Rocket Chat notifications module for WHMCS give you the ability to receive notifications in Rocket Chat app with a setting rules that you can setup from the notifications section in WHMCS admin area. You may select multiple events within any given event category for example ticket, invoice, order, service, domain and API. This module only works for admin staff it doesn't work for your clients. How it works? After installing the Rocket Chat notifications module for WHMCS you need to register at Rocket Chat website https://rocket.chat/pricing and create an Incoming Webhook by going to Administration > Integrations > New Integration > Incoming Webhook then setup the webhook until you get the webhook URL after that enter the webhook URL in the Rocket Chat notifications module also you can add a notification color with hex color codes. From the notifications section you can create a new notification rule from there you can select a rule name and choose an event also you may select multiple events within any given event category for example ticket, invoice, order, service, domain and API. You can apply some conditions to the notification to restrict when the rule is executed.
